Daniel Kahneman’s Thinking, Fast and Slow isn’t justa book about psychology, it’s a manual for understanding your mind’s secret playbook, and ultimately, how to stop it from playing you. He takes us on a journey through two systems of thought that are constantly battling inside us: System 1: Fast, intuitive, automatic — your gut reaction. System 2: Slow, deliberate, analytical — your reflective mind. These two systems shape every decision you make, from what cereal you buy to how you invest money, run businesses, or choose who to trust.
